Allu Aravind's Geetha Arts has reportedly bagged the Telugu release rights of Hollywood film "Avatar" for a whopping 4Crores. Geetha Arts had a dream run at the box-office this year with their films 'Ghajini and Magadheera' breaking all records and now they have bagged the AP rights of the much talked film in world today.

This film, which is all set to release on the 18th of December, is directed by James Cameroon of 'Titanic' fame. The sci-fi film is easily the craziest Hollywood film in recent time.

The movie has been made with a budget of more than $250 million and is one of the most expensive movies ever made in the history of world cinema. And with worldwide distribution and publicity, reports suggest that the production cost might have shot up to $400 million!
